Parameter description:
Group Name: A valid Group Name is a string at the most 16 characters which consists of a combination of alphabetic characters (a-z
or A-Z) and integers (0-9); no special character is allowed. Whichever Group name you try map to a VLAN must be present in Protocol
to Group mapping table and must not be pre-used by any other existing mapping entry on this page.
VLAN ID: Indicates the ID to which the Group Name will be mapped. A valid VLAN ID ranges from 1–4095.
Port Members: A row of check boxes for each port is displayed for each Group Name to VLAN ID mapping. To include a port in a
mapping, check the box. To remove or exclude the port from the mapping, make sure the box is unchecked. By default, no ports are
members, and all boxes are unchecked.
Buttons
- Auto-refresh: Check this box to refresh the page automatically. Automatic refresh occurs every 3 seconds.
- Refresh: Click to refresh the page.
4.14.3 IP SUBNET-BASED VLAN
4.14.3.1 PROTOCOL TO GROUP
The page shows IP subnet-based VLAN entries. This page shows only static entries.
WEB INTERFACE
To display MAC-based VLAN configuration in the web interface:
1. Click Monitor, VCL, IP Subnet-based VLAN.
2. Check “Auto-refresh.”
3. Click “Refresh“ to refresh the port detailed statistics.
